job summary:

Our client is looking for a Data Network Telecom Technician for a 6 month contract to hire opportunity located in Phoenix, AZ.





location: Phoenix, Arizona

job type: Contract to Perm

salary: $25 - 28 per hour

work hours: 8am to 5pm

education: No Degree Required

Job Description: Data Network Telecom Specialist Position Overview & Eligibility Requirements Our client is seeking a Data Network Telecom Specialist for a Contract-to-Hire initiative.


  • Role Type: Contract-to-Hire (Eligible for conversion to a permanent Full-Time Employee [FTE] after the contract period).
  • Location Requirements: Local only to the Phoenix, AZ metropolitan area. This position is 100% on-site.
  • Visa sponsorship is not available for this position.
Experience Requirements Must-Haves:
  • Four (4) years of Cable Technician experience specializing in the installation and maintenance of digital computer systems, network peripheral equipment, or telephone station equipment and related systems. OR
  • Two (2) years of dedicated experience acting as a Lead Cable Technician.
Plusses (Educational Substitution):
  • Formal education or technical training in a field related to electronics, telecommunications systems, or digital computer systems through a recognized trade union, technical school, or accredited college/university may substitute for one (1) year of the required experience.
Day-to-Day Responsibilities
  • Service Coordination: Schedule and coordinate technical services (including repairs, hardware installations, equipment removal, and preventative maintenance) with third-party contractors, enterprise vendors, internal operational units, and supported public agencies.
  • Project Management: Initiate, coordinate, and complete new deployments, infrastructure upgrades, and repair projects across all internal network equipment and remote sites, including the direct technical supervision of contractor and vendor resources.
  • Hardware Maintenance & Asset Tracking: Install, remove, modify, maintain, repair, and log inventory for various mobile, portable, and hand-held communications devices, as well as core electronic infrastructure (e.g., routers, switches, video systems, enterprise printers/copiers, public address systems, televisions, facility security alarms, access control systems, surveillance cameras, and remote gate/fence communication hardware).
  • Cabling Infrastructure: Install, repair, splice, test, and terminate multiple forms of telecommunications and electrical wiring/cabling (including copper, fiber, and coax) to guarantee proper impedance matching, signal integrity, and secure connections between infrastructure hardware components.
